Abbie Bradford grew up with obsessions-her grandfather's quest to locate American servicemen in Cambodia, her father's relentless hobby scanning galaxies, her mother's mental illness-and so she is unsurprised by the obsessive nature of the climbers who want to scale Mount Everest.
She only learns about that obsession when novelist Emma Caulfield visits Abbie's home in Boston and asks Abbie to join her on a trek up to Base Camp. Abbie agrees... but quickly begins to wonder what the famous and secretive novelist really has up her sleeve.
From the bustle of Kathmandu's Durbar Square to the hair-raising flight into Lukla and across the old Silk Road, Abbie plays companion and researcher. But when Emma finally reveals the truth of what's leading her to the highest mountain on Earth, Abbie has to make a decision. If she stays, she'll be swept up into international intrigue, risking lives-including her own-to solve a mystery a century in the making. And she'll need to navigate Russian spies, a Base Camp avalanche, murders, and more before she learns the truth of what is really coming down the mountain.
Perfect for fans of international mystery and crime, The Everest Enigma delivers a breathless ride through an exotic locale-a smart, intense read.
